Written Answers. - Local Authority Housing.

Liam Aylward

Ceist:

147 Mr. Aylward asked the Minister for the Environment and Local Government the reason an area (details supplied) in County Kilkenny has not been sanctioned under the major refurbishment and house improvement scheme approved for Kilkenny Corporation; and if he will include this district. [23842/99]

The purpose of the remedial works scheme is to assist housing authorities to carry out major essential works to certain groups of their rented dwellings which they cannot fund from their own resources. Works to private houses may be funded only where failure to do so would either prevent the carrying out of necessary work to the rented houses, or would give an unacceptable or incongruous result to the estate as a whole. In such cases the maximum contribution under the scheme is 50% of the cost of eligible works. As 16 of the 18 dwellings at Ballybough Street are private, Kilkenny Corporation's proposals were not eligible for funding under the remedial works scheme.
